ive heard others talk about this before, even at a meeting the other night.

ive had several, spaced out a few months apart. had one a couple nights ago. in this dream, i found myself drunk from beer and booze, and smoking pot. i found myself wondering what i was doing, and how this would affect my next urine analysis. i convinced myself that i could just tell them the pot was for medicinal purposes, and just not answer about the alcohol. i was so angry at what i was doing, and could NOT figure out why i was so wasted and stoned. (not to mention having to return and re earn my sobriety chips.)

so i wake up and start thinking about things, upset that i had to deal with this crap again, and dreading the hangover. i got up and stretched and realized i didnt have a hangover, and didnt recognize my surroundings form the night before. then my AHA moment, IT WAS JUST A BAD DREAM!!

LOL, i laughed so hard to be so relieved that none of it happened. gave me something to think about and a very positive reminder of why i dont need to do those kinds of things.

I hope this experience relates to someone that it can be useful to.

While I have never had a "drunk dream" I have heard plenty of stories of people in AA who have had them. They can be very frightening and very real. Be grateful it is a dream, and not reality. Get to meeting and share what happened. Examine your steps and see if you need to tweak any of them.

I've had those dreams, Hotsauce. The last one was around a year and half, best I remember. As Christians, we have an intelligent enemy as well as the internal enemy of our own alcoholism resident in our bodies. Could be the dreams are a result of both.

My last dream was similar to what you described. After much prayer, I felt it was a reminder to me, allowed by God, that I will always be alcoholic; and that this will always be a weakness. One to be on guard against.

Scripture encourages us to always "be watchful." I took the dreams as a kind and harmless reminder from God to do so. The enemy designed it to be something my mind would obsess with, and eventually lead me to drink. God allowed it as a harmless reminder.
